England latest: 'I saw the Ghana result coming,' says Tuchel

Thomas Tuchel has made a blunt admission following England’s recent performance, stating that he saw the surprising result against Ghana coming. Instead of expressing shock or looking for easy excuses, the newly appointed England manager chose to be completely honest about his team’s display. This straightforward attitude shows how Tuchel plans to handle his new role. He is not interested in hiding the team’s current weaknesses, but is instead focused on addressing them directly as he starts his journey with the national squad.

According to Tuchel, the signs of trouble were visible well before the match started. He pointed out that England is currently going through a difficult transition phase, with several players looking tired after a demanding club season. On the other side, Ghana played with incredible energy, physical strength, and a very clear game plan. Tuchel explained that England’s slow passing and lack of control in the middle of the pitch made them easy targets. He knew that if his players could not match Ghana’s work rate and intensity, they would struggle, which is exactly how the game played out.

While many fans and media pundits have reacted with anger and disappointment, Tuchel’s calm analysis is actually a good sign for the future. He is refusing to panic or sugarcoat the situation. By admitting he expected a tough night, he is giving his players a much-needed reality check. It shows that name value alone is not enough to win matches at this level, and that every opponent must be treated with respect and preparation.

Looking ahead, this result will serve as a vital learning experience for the squad. Tuchel now has a much better idea of which players can handle difficult moments and who fits into his tactical vision. The path to building a winning team is rarely smooth, and the match against Ghana has highlighted the areas that need immediate attention. Tuchel’s honest approach might upset some people, but it is exactly the kind of realism England needs to move forward.
